About
Amtrak is the main passenger train operator in the United States, providing medium- and long-distance intercity services across 46 states and three Canadian provinces. Operating over 300 trains daily and serving more than 500 destinations, Amtrak connects cities and regions nationwide through routes such as the high-speed Acela in the Northeast Corridor, the scenic Coast Starlight along the West Coast, and the Empire Builder linking Chicago to the Midwest and the Pacific Northwest. Other notable services include the Northeast Regional, Keystone Service, and the unique Auto Train, which allows passengers to bring their cars onboard. Amtrak offers a variety of classes to suit different budgets and travel needs, including Coach, Business, First Class, and Sleeper Class with options like Roomettes, Bedrooms, and Bedroom Suites for overnight journeys. Ticket types include Saver, Value, Flexible, Business, and Premium. Onboard amenities vary by service but may include comfortable seating, Wi-Fi, power outlets, dining options, and lounge access on select trains. Popular routes include Washington, D.C.–Boston, San Diego–San Luis Obispo, San Jose–Sacramento, and Chicago–Seattle.

About
Amtrak Acela is the flagship high-speed train service operated by Amtrak, the national rail operator of the United States. Running along the Northeast Corridor, Acela connects major cities such as Washington, D.C., Baltimore, Philadelphia, New York City, Providence, and Boston. It is the fastest train service in the U.S., reaching speeds of up to 150 mph (250 km/h). Passengers can choose between Business Class and First Class. Both offer seat reservations, free Wi-Fi, power outlets, adjustable lighting, conference tables, and large tray tables, with spacious seating and extra legroom. Business Class includes complimentary snacks and beverages, while First Class offers larger seats, complimentary meals, and access to premium lounges. Food and drinks are also available for purchase at Café Acela. Popular routes include Washington, D.C.–New York City, New York City–Boston, and Philadelphia–Washington, D.C.
